Rheinmetall has won a contract worth over €43 million to modernize part of the British militarys fleet of logistic vehicles with a new loading system. According to the company press release, a total of 382 retrofit kits for the Enhanced Pallet Loading System, or EPLS, will be supplied and integrated into the tried-and-tested HX trucks of British Armed Forces
Two US individuals have introduced an early warning alert system that warns Syrians of an incoming attack before the strike on the city happens, according to a report by Reuters. The warning system, known as Sentry, estimates the planes trajectory and sends a warning, triggering Facebook and Telegram messages, Tweets and, most importantly, loud sirens throughout cities in opposition-held Syria, ahead of an attack

The US State Department has approved a possible Foreign Military Sale to the Republic of Korea (ROK) of 64 Patriot Advanced Capability-3 (PAC-3) missiles for an estimated cost of $501 million. The Defense Security Cooperation Agency delivered the required certification notifying Congress of this possible sale today

Russias Technodinamika Company has developed a rescue and emergency raft with a system that automatically opens it and sets it up in working position to save people in the event of an aircrafts emergency water landing. The emergency and rescue raft accommodates up to 17 people afloat for 14 days, protecting them against bad weather and fluctuations in outside air temperature ranging from -30°C to 65°C
Saab has been chosen for a mortar ammunition contract for 81mm grenades from an undisclosed customer. The order includes the high explosive grenade WG, as well as the explosive grenade EUG and potentially the newest product from SBDS which is the THOR - the latest version of pre fragmented mortar grenades
The Indonesian Navys fast missile boat KRI Rencong-622 sank after catching fire while patrolling the waters of Sorong, West Papua, around 20 miles from the harbor of Navy Command III in Sorong on Tuesday. A Navy official confirmed the incident to Antara News stating the vessel sank on Tuesday afternoon after all aboard had been rescued
